    Drummers in the band of the British Army's 1st Battalion, Scots Guards, have worn the fleur-de-lis on their uniforms as as battle honor since the unit captured a French flag during the battle of Waterloo. The unit was performing in the Pentagon courtyard May 1, 2014. The Scots Guards is the oldest unit in the British Army and can trace its lineage back to 1642. (DOD photo by Claudette Roulo/Released)
